SUMMARY: The Department of Energy (DOE) has completed radiological
surveys and taken remedial action to decontaminate Building 028 located
at the Energy Technology Engineering Center (ETEC) near Chatsworth,
California. This property previously was found to contain radioactive
materials from activities carried out for the Atomic Energy Commission
and the Energy Research and Development Administration (AEC/ERDA),
predecessor agencies to DOE. Although DOE owns the majority of the
buildings and equipment, a subsidiary of Rockwell International,
Rocketdyne, owned the land. Rocketdyne has recently been sold to Boeing
North American Incorporated.

SUPPLEMENTARY INFORMATION: DOE has implemented environmental
restoration projects at ETEC (Ventura County, Map Book 3, Page 7,
Miscellaneous Records) as part of DOE's Environmental Restoration
Program. One objective of the program is to identify and clean up or
otherwise control facilities where residual radioactive contamination
remains from activities carried out under contract to AEC/ERDA during
the early years of the Nation's atomic energy program.
ETEC is comprised of a number of facilities and structures located
within Administrative Area IV of the Santa Susana Field Laboratory. The
work performed for DOE at ETEC consisted primarily of testing of
equipment, materials, and components for nuclear and energy related
programs. These nuclear energy research and development programs,
conducted by Atomics International under contract to AEC/ERDA, began in
1946. Several buildings and land areas became radiologically
contaminated as a result of facility operations and site activities.
Building 028 is one ETEC area that has been designated for cleanup
under the DOE Environmental Restoration Program. Other areas undergoing
decontamination will be released as
[[Page 16145]]
they are completed and are verified to meet established cleanup
criteria and standards for release without radiological restrictions as
established in DOE Order 5400.5.
Building 028 is located in the north-central section of ETEC. The
above-grade concrete slab is approximately 300 m\2\ in area. The below-
grade vault measures approximately 60 m\2\ with 6 m (20 ft.) ceilings.
Construction consists of a concrete slab floor with concrete walls and
ceilings.
Building 028 was originally constructed to perform tests of space
reactor shields using a fission plate driven by neutrons from the
thermal column of a 50-kW swimming pool-type reactor. This reactor was
designated the Shield Test Reactor and operated from 1961 to 1964, when
it was replaced with another reactor design to operate at 1 MW. This
latter configuration was named the Shield Test and Irradiation Reactor
(STIR) and operated through 1972.
Following shutdown of the test program and removal of the reactor,
the facility was decommissioned and made available for alternate use in
March 1976.
In 1977, operations were started to investigate the behavior of
molten uranium-oxide relative to simulated reactor accidents, in
particular, its reaction with floor and structural materials. These
experiments resulted in some recontamination of various parts of the
building that were used for preparation and melting of the uranium-
oxide. Tests continued intermittently into 1981. Some facility
modifications were made, and a decision to terminate operations was
made later in 1981. The building remained inactive, under periodic
surveillance, until decontamination began in 1988.
To allow the release of Building 028 for use without radiological
restriction, all detectable radioactive material/contamination was
removed from the facility. This decontamination and decommissioning was
performed in two phases, starting in 1975 (STIR facility) with the
removal of the core tank, the activated concrete structures surrounding
the core tank, thermal column, reactor shield, test vault carriage,
water cooling systems, water shield door, and the partially dismantled
exhaust system.
The second and final stage of decontamination of Building 028 began
in 1988 and required slightly less than five months to complete.
Briefly, the decontamination steps involved in the second stage:
(1) Removal of surplus normal and depleted uranium oxide; (2)
decontamination and removal of equipment and electrical components,
including the furnace system used for the uranium-oxide experiments;
(3) removal of the radiologically contaminated ducting system; (4)
building surfaces decontamination, including scabbling of the concrete
floor in Room 101A; (5) final miscellaneous cleanup operations; and (6)
final radiological survey of the building (above-grade and basement).
Rockwell/Rocketdyne performed a radiological survey in 1991. The
Environmental Survey and Site Assessment Program of the Oak Ridge
Institute for Science and Education performed independent verification
of the decontamination project in 1993. Post-decontamination surveys
have demonstrated that Building 028 is in compliance with DOE
decontamination criteria and standards for release without radiological
restrictions. The State of California Department of Health Services has
concurred that the proposed release guidelines provide adequate
assurance for release without further radiological restrictions. In the
event of property transfer, DOE intends to comply with applicable
Federal, State, and local requirements.
The external radiation exposure of the nine people directly
associated with the STIR project, particularly the dismantling
operations, during the period of September 23, 1975, through January
31, 1976, averaged 193 mrem, with a maximum individual exposure of 420
mrem. The entire operation was performed with a total radiation
exposure of 1.7 man-rem.
None of the engineering or radiation and nuclear safety personnel
assigned to the Building 028 decommissioning project received any
measurable exposure to ionizing radiation.
Final costs for the decontamination of the STIR project were
$134,922.
Final costs for the decontamination of Building 028 were $239,970.

DOE has issued the following statement of certification:
Statement of Certification: Energy Technology Engineering Center,
Building 028
The U.S. Department of Energy, Oakland Operations Office,
Environmental Restoration Division, has reviewed and analyzed the
radiological data obtained following decontamination of Building 028 at
the Energy Technology Engineering Center. Based on analysis of all data
collected and the results of independent verification, DOE certifies
that the following property is in compliance with DOE radiological
decontamination criteria and standards as established in DOE Order
5400.5. This certification of compliance provides assurance that future
use of the property will result in no radiological exposure above
applicable guidelines established to protect members of the general
public or site occupants. Accordingly, the property specified below is
released from DOE's Environmental Restoration Program.
Property owned by Boeing North American Incorporated:
Building 028, at the Energy Technology Engineering Center (situated
within Area IV of the Santa Susana Field Laboratory), located in a
portion of Tract ``A'' of Rancho Simi, in the County of Ventura, State
of California, as per map recorded in Book 3, Page 7 of Miscellaneous
Records of Ventura County.
